Subject: [PATCH 04/20] t5551: drop redundant grep for Accept-Language

Commit b0c4adcdd7 (remote-curl: send Accept-Language header to server,
2022-07-11) added tests to make sure the header is sent via HTTP.
However, it checks in two places:
1. In the expected trace output, we check verbatim for the header and
its value.
2. Afterwards, we grep for the header again in the trace file.
This (2) is probably cargo-culted from the earlier grep for
Accept-Encoding. It is needed for the encoding because we smudge the
value of that header when doing the verbatim check; see 1a53e692af
(remote-curl: accept all encodings supported by curl, 2018-05-22).
But we don't do so for the language header, so any problem that the
"grep" would catch in (2) would already have been caught by (1).
